Helmholtz Resonator Calculator

Calculate the resonant frequency of a Helmholtz resonator using cavity volume, neck cross-sectional area, neck length, and end correction. The calculator uses the standard acoustic formula f = (c / (2 * pi)) * sqrt(A / (V * Leff)), where Leff is the effective neck length including end correction.
